Is there a way to go back to the cover of a book once you've started reading it?

When you open a book in iBooks, the full size cover appears briefly before the book opens to the beginning or the last place you were reading. But, I can't find a way to go back to the cover. Sometimes I'd like to look at the full size cover, but it doesn't seem possible.

Go to the table of contents is one is shown at the top of the page and then use the left arrow key or click on the left side of the page to move back to the cover page.  If there is no ToC then just use the left arrow key or click on the left side of the page to move back to the cover page.

  • Is there a way to go back to the old view?

    I'm not crazy about the new itunes 11 view. Is there a way to go back to the standard iTunes 10 view?

    Not really, the album artwork previes is no more, but you can do the following:
    Ctrl + / brings back the status bar
    Ctrl + s brings back the Side Bar
    Other handy shortcut is Ctrl + Shift + B it will bring back the column browser.
    All these keys are under the View menu option .
    To show the Menu bar, in the upper left corner of iTunes select the "Show Menu Bar" on the flyout window

  • After downloading LION is there any way to go back to the old operating system?

    or once you get lion, there is no going back?
    Any way to system recover my mac like you can on a pc? and get all my stuff back if something is lost?
    thanks!

    I'm unclear on what you're asking.  If you're looking for a way to downgrade, that's not an easy process.  If you didn't make a full system backup just before upgrading, you have to erase the hard drive, reinstall your old OS and then use the setup assistant to import data from some backup.
    If you're just curious how to handle things if the hard drive dies and the system needs reinstalling, note that you can create a Mac OS X install disk from the Lion installer.  If you no longer have a copy of the installer (which self-deletes after installing), hold down option and click Purchased in the App Store, then click Install next to Lion.  Then just quit the installer once it downloads, since you're already running Lion.
    You can also boot into the recovery partition by holding down command+R while starting up.  That'll let you repair or reinstall, but obviously won't work if the entire hard drive dies.
    As to getting your stuff back...  you're responsible for backing up.  You need to keep a minimum of two good backups on separate media.  Time Machine works well for one of those, something like Carbon Copy Cloner or SuperDuper works will for others.
